ADVISORY/NSU's Programs in Communication Sciences and Disorders to Host Golf Tournament to Benefit Nicole Weiser Memorial Scholarship Fund.
FORT LAUDERDALE Fort Lauderdale (lô`dərdāl), residential, commercial, and resort city (1990 pop. 149,377), seat of Broward co., SE Fla., on the Atlantic coast; settled around a fort built (c.1837) in the Seminole War, inc. 1911. , Fla.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Sept. 23, 1998-- -0-
WHAT: Nova Southeastern University's Programs in Communication
Sciences and Disorders will host the first ever golf
tournament in memory of Nicole Weiser to benefit Nicole
Weiser Memorial Scholarship Fund and NSU's Programs in
Communication Sciences and Disorders.
WHEN: Wednesday, Oct. 21, 1998 at 11:30 a.m.
WHERE: Williams Island Country Club
750 NE 195th Street
North Miami Beach
COST: Individual player $150 (includes golf and tournament
events); Dinner only $35; Sponsor $1,000 (includes golf
for four, all tournament events, and signage on the golf
hole); Tournament underwriter $2,500 (includes golf for
eight all tournament events, and recognition in the
tournament program and signage).
BACKGROUND
INFORMATION: On May 29, 1998 Nicole Weiser died suddenly and
tragically. Her dream was to become a speech-language
pathologist and help people with communication disorders.
The money raised for the memorial fund will enable
the NSU Programs in Communication Sciences and Disorders
to promote scholarship and clinical excellence by helping
deserving young men and women fulfill the dream that
Weiser never realized.
